I found this information online, so I'd say it should be version 4.6
Not sure if I can use newer/older CD versions.

Gateway 2000 System CD 3.4 (February 1994)
Gateway 2000 System CD 3.5 (March 1994)
Gateway 2000 System CD 3.6 (April 1994)
Gateway 2000 System CD 3.7 (May 1994)
Gateway 2000 System CD 3.8 (June 1994)
Gateway 2000 System CD 3.9 (July 1994)
Gateway 2000 System CD 4.0 (August 1994)
Gateway 2000 System CD 4.1 (September 1994)
Gateway 2000 System CD 4.2 (October 1994)
Gateway 2000 System CD 4.3 (November 1994)
Gateway 2000 System CD 4.4 (December 1994)
Gateway 2000 System CD 4.5 (January 1995)
Gateway 2000 System CD 4.6 (February 1995)
Gateway 2000 System CD 4.7 (March 1995)
Gateway 2000 System CD 4.8 (April 1995)
Gateway 2000 System CD 4.9 (May 1995)
Gateway 2000 System CD 5.0 (June 1995)

Yes, I think this is for a Gateway 2000 tower running WFW311
There is NO DOS so you will need to install DOS first.
I downloaded it an extracted to my PC in special folder. You can then burn to CD and run setup.exe from WFW311 folder.
Has drivers for Sound Blaster-16 and Media Vision-16 sound cards.
And video drivers for ATI, STB, Matrox, Cirrus Logic, WD and more.
